An Act relative to veterans' buyback
HD 204 amends Massachusetts retirement laws to provide veterans with a second opportunity to purchase service credit they previously missed. It directly affects veterans in state retirement systems who failed to make a required buyback purchase within the original 180-day window after entering service. The bill extends the deadline to one year from the act's effective date, allowing eligible veterans to apply once for this purchase. Retirement systems must also send written notices about this opportunity to all active members within 90 days of the law taking effect.
